Toyota Industries Shares Soar as Toyota Motor Readies ¥6 Trillion Takeover

Toyota Industries' stock jumped to a record high on Tuesday after Kyodo News reported that Toyota Motor—together with a special-purpose vehicle backed by Chairman Akio Toyoda—will launch a tender offer as early as May or June to take the company private for approximately ¥6 trillion (US$41 billion).

Deal Details

  • Tender Offer Timeline: Expected to launch in late May or June, subject to approval by a special committee at Toyota Industries.

  • Acquisition Value: Around ¥6 trillion, compared to Toyota Industries' ¥5.4 trillion market capitalization as of May 19.

  • Purpose: Consolidate group management and fend off activist shareholder pressure by simplifying the Toyota Group's ownership structure.

Market Reaction

  • Toyota Industries (TYO:6201): Shares leapt 9% to ¥18,000 at the open—its highest level ever.

  • Toyota Motor (TYO:7203): Stock rose 2% to ¥2,717, reflecting investor confidence in the parent's ability to finance the deal.

Financing & Strategic Rationale

The acquisition will be funded by loans from major banks, including Mitsubishi UFJ Financial Group (MUFG), highlighting the strength of Toyota Motor's credit position. By absorbing Toyota Industries, the parent aims to streamline decision-making across its automotive, materials handling, and logistics businesses.
